Phyllis E. Dudley

Phyllis E. Dudley, 85, of Little Rock, passed away July 18, 2016. She was born in Girard, Illinois to John A. and Virgie Dudley who preceded her in death along with her brother, John F. Dudley and great-niece, Dawn Leslie. She was a faithful member of Oak Forest United Methodist Church, where she enjoyed singing in the choir, helping with the children in Sunday School, and serving in many activities. Following her retirement from the Arkansas State Health Department, she volunteered at St. Vincent Infirmary in Little Rock. She is survived by her brother, Robert G. Dudley and wife, Jane of El Dorado; nieces, Laura Hallinan (James) of Syosset, New York and Joan Dudley (Erik Ostermueller); nephew, Robert Dudley Jr. (Vada Burger), and four great-nephews, Owen and John Ostermueller and Calvin and Henry Dudley, all of Little Rock.
